JsonToArkTS

将 JSON 数据转换为 ArkTS 类型定义,自动处理可空类型和默认值

JSON 输入

示例:

ArkTS 输出

功能说明

  • 自动识别对象类型并创建对应的接口定义
  • 支持嵌套对象和数组类型
  • 自动处理可空(nullable)字段
  • 生成类型安全的默认值转换函数
  • 生成符合 ArkTS 规范的接口命名(VO 后缀)
  • 支持复杂的嵌套数据结构

类型默认值规则:

  • 基础数据类型(必选):
    • • number 类型默认值为 0
    • • string 类型默认值为 ""
    • • boolean 类型默认值为 false
  • 数组类型(必选):默认值为 []
  • 对象类型(可为 null):默认值为 null